DEVELOPMENT OF STRENGTH ENDURANCE IN TEENAGERS AGED 12–14 WITH THE HELP OF TRX TRAINER

Abstract

Aim. This study aimed to develop and experimentally validate the efficacy of a TRX-based training program in enhancing strength endurance among adolescents aged 12–14. Materials and methods. A mixed-method approach was employed, including a review of scientific and methodological literature, pedagogical observation, and a controlled pedagogical experiment. Data were analyzed using mathematical and statistical methods. The pedagogical experiment was conducted at the Olimp fitness club in Chelyabinsk, from August 7, 2023, to August 7, 2024. Participants included 20 healthy adolescent males aged 12–14, divided into an experimental group and a control group, 10 people each. The experimental group underwent a TRX-based training regimen, while the control group followed standard strength training protocols. Pre- and post-study assessments were conducted using standardized strength endurance tests. Results. The experimental group demonstrated a statistically significant improvement in strength endurance compared to the control group. The results obtained confirm the efficacy of TRX-based training in enhancing strength endu­rance. Conclusion. The study provides empirical evidence supporting the effectiveness of TRX-based trai­ning for developing strength endurance.
